IN THE SUPREME COURT OF THE STATE OF DELAWARE JOEL C. WILSON, Petitioner BelowAppellant, v. STATE OF DELAWARE, Respondent BelowAppellee. § § § § § § § § § § § No. 374, 2001 Court Below Superior Court of the State of Delaware, in and for New Castle County C.A. No. 01M-07-068 ID No. 9911010599 Submitted: October 9, 2001 Decided: November 8, 2001 Before VEASEY, Chief Justice, WALSH, and HOLLAND, Justices. ORDER This 8th day of November 2001, upon consideration of the appellant s opening brief and the appellee s motion to affirm, it appears to the Court that: (1) The appellant, Joel Wilson, filed this appeal from the Superior Court s denial of his petition for a writ of habeas corpus. After the Superior Court denied his petition, Wilson pleaded guilty to theft and was sentenced to ninety days at Level V imprisonment. Since filing this appeal, Wilson has been released from Level V custody. (2) As a result of his release from custody, any issues presented in this appeal, irrespective of their merits, are moot.1 Thus, any decision by this Court on the issues raised would be without force or effect in this case and would constitute an impermissible advisory opinion.2 NOW, THEREFORE, IT IS ORDERED that this appeal is DISMISSED as moot. BY THE COURT: /s/ E. NormanVeasey Chief Justice 1 Hoover v. Snyder, Del. Supr., No. 148, 1995, Berger, J. (Dec. 18, 1995) (Order). 2 Sannini v. Casscells, Del. Supr., 401 A.2d 927, 930 (1979). -2-
